Course Conditions Need Improvement

Tee boxes were mostly dirt and reflected very little maintenance. Greens also were very slow and spotty. Conditions were more like a $40 course, than a discounted $60 paid theough GolfNow. Course needs some serious maintenance on tee boxes and greens.

Not a $100+ Course

This course is very over-priced for the conditions of the course this time of year. The course obviously has gotten plenty of play from golfers who do not care about tending to their divots and ball marks on the green.. Tee boxes were chewed up; greens were worn and bumpy with untended ball marks. Plus the score card provided no layout of the holes and on many of them, having not played the course for years, golfers were left guessing.

I played at 12:30p in a Saturday afternoon when the rate was $100. Staying home and playing a local Middletown course at < $50 would have been a better value with better course conditions. This is not a $100+ course given current playing conditions.
